  "message": "Move all of LBD Daala TX to up-4, down-1 shift\n\nNow that tran_low_t is assumed to be 32 bit when Daala TX is active,\nthere\u0027s no reason for multi-stage shifting to fit coefficients into 16\nbits for the inter-tranform transpose matrix. Go to a consistent up by\nfour, down by one shifting scheme for all TX block sizes.\n\n(Note this is for the current AV1 coefficient scaling scheme with\nav1_get_tx_scale and deeper coefficients for higher bitdepth input.\nDaala TX is moving to the long-intended constant-coefficient-depth in\nupcoming patches).\n\nsubset 1:\nmonty-4-1-baseline-s1@2017-11-11T05:57:15.857Z -\u003e\n monty-4-1-test-s1@2017-11-11T05:57:52.983Z\n\n   PSNR | PSNR Cb | PSNR Cr | PSNR HVS |   SSIM | MS SSIM | CIEDE 2000\n-0.0117 | -0.0246 |  0.0530 |   0.0238 | 0.0254 |  0.0447 |    -0.0442\n\nChange-Id: I2214e94ac822542c504d472276723277ed350abf\n",
